Some injured workers can qualify for permanent disability benefits if their injuries are severe enough to prevent them from working in the future. If the workers’ compensation physician assigns you a 100% disability rating, you will likely qualify for total permanent disability benefits for the rest of your life.

Injured workers should never be afraid to file workers’ compensation claims because of the fear of employer retaliation. California law hasprovisions in placeto prevent employers from retaliating against employees who come forward with safety complaints, violations, or work-related injuries. It is against the law for your employer to terminate your job, demote you, cut your pay or hours, or take any other adverse employment action against you because of your workers’ compensation claim.
